Gammon, Lettuce, Tomato and Avocado Sandwich (A healthier bacon butty!)

To prepare the gammon place in a pre heated oven (170C fan) and cook for 30 minutes per 500g covered in foil and then an additional 30 minutes with the foil removed. I used a smoked gammon joint as the smokiness adds such a depth of flavour.

Once the gammon is cooked leave to rest for at least 30 minutes.

To prepare the sandwich take some deliciously soft and fluffy Roberts Bakery bread, lay some slices of the gammon, cover with lettuce, tomato and avocado.
